Oxidative protein degradation bleaching: Procter & GambleRecent Research Landscape

The process uses oxidative bleaching agents to chemically degrade and solubilize proteinaceous contaminants within trichome structures. This enables high-purity separation of glandular structures from vegetative biomass by altering the physicochemical adhesion of non-target materials.

Proteinaceous trichome impurity contamination

(7)evidences

The presence of proteins within trichome structures acts as a contaminant that hinders purity and downstream processing. Removing these biological impurities enables the isolation of high-purity glandular extracts.
